No Cloudy Trichomes yet - Need advice

YoungDonja

New member
New to this and growing White Widow Auto. Indoor. Don’t have a tent, using what I have, so partially open In concealed space. Just about 100 days since sprout. 3 gallon pots, fox farms soil (50/50 ocean forest & happy frog). Used fox farms nuts since beginning. Grow space is not hot, almost constant 65 degrees at 45% humidity. Grew nice, smells great, sticky… lots of trichomes but they are all still clear. Autos taking 100 days - is that normal? Most leaves have turned yellow and dried. I know some things I’m doing are far from perfect but it has gone well it not for trichomes not starting to cloud. Suggestions? Also, almost forgot to mention lighting. Use Barrina LED, 252w (6 x 42w) 4ft T8 full spectrum. Was at 20/4 cycle and last week moved to 16/8 to give some more night time.
thanks for any help!

65f will slow down your plants, 72f is a better number. Can't really see your Trichomes but I see nanners in Pic 1 and 3, the time is not uncommon for a Auto and the plant on the right looks sativa leaning more then the left one, Temps, the burn probably is holding them up.

Give it another week and keep looking, if in two there's still no change probably just cut them. You could take a small sample branch and smoke it in a couple day to see what's up.

This might be a dumb question, but have you looked at them under a magnifying glass or a loupe? I only ask because you mentioned that you're new to growing and you can only see the trichome heads well under magnification. You might even take a good photo and zoom in if you don't have/want to get a magnifying glass or loupe.

Also, if you've already looked under magnification and don't see any cloudy/amber, I second what others have said about waiting a week or so and harvesting since the leaves really are at the end of their lives. Or test a sample bud to see how it is.
